DeepSeek掘金:SearpApi联网搜索赋能AI应用新范式
2025.09.25 23:37浏览量:0简介:本文深入探讨如何通过SearpApi联网搜索能力为DeepSeek模型注入实时数据活力,从技术实现、应用场景、开发实践三个维度解析其价值,并提供可复用的代码示例与优化策略。
一、联网搜索:AI模型突破静态知识困局的关键
传统大语言模型(LLM)的”知识冻结”特性导致其难以应对实时信息需求。以医疗咨询场景为例,用户询问”2024年流感疫苗最新接种指南”时,模型可能因训练数据截止问题给出过时建议。这种局限性在金融、物流、舆情分析等需要实时数据的领域尤为突出。
SearpApi的出现为解决这一痛点提供了创新方案。其核心价值体现在三方面:
- 实时性突破:通过API接口直接获取搜索引擎的实时结果,确保信息时效性
- 数据维度扩展:突破模型预训练数据的边界,接入全网开放资源
- 应用场景延伸:支持动态问答、实时决策、趋势预测等高级功能
技术实现层面,SearpApi采用分布式爬虫集群与语义理解引擎的混合架构。其搜索结果处理流程包含:请求解析→多线程抓取→结构化解析→语义去重→相关性排序→结果聚合。这种设计使单次搜索响应时间控制在800ms以内,满足实时交互需求。
二、DeepSeek与SearpApi的协同机制解析
1. 架构融合设计
在微服务架构中,可通过以下方式实现深度集成:
# 示例:基于FastAPI的搜索服务封装from fastapi import FastAPIimport requestsapp = FastAPI()SEARP_API_URL = "https://api.searp.com/v1/search"@app.post("/deepseek-search")async def deepseek_search(query: str):params = {"q": query,"limit": 5,"filters": {"time_range": "last_24h"}}response = requests.get(SEARP_API_URL, params=params)return process_search_results(response.json())def process_search_results(data):# 语义过滤与结果增强逻辑filtered = [item for item in data["results"]if is_relevant(item["content"])]return {"enhanced_results": filtered}
2. 数据增强策略
实际开发中需建立三级过滤机制:
- 基础过滤:排除广告、低质内容(通过URL特征识别)
- 语义过滤:使用BERT模型计算结果与查询的语义相似度
- 权威性验证:通过PageRank算法评估来源可信度
某电商平台的实践数据显示,经过优化的搜索结果使商品推荐转化率提升27%,客服问答准确率提高41%。
3. 性能优化方案
针对高并发场景,建议采用以下措施:
- 缓存层设计:对高频查询建立Redis缓存(TTL设为15分钟)
- 异步处理:使用Celery任务队列处理耗时搜索
- 结果压缩:采用Protocol Buffers替代JSON传输
测试表明,这些优化可使系统QPS从120提升至850,同时保持99.2%的请求成功率。
三、典型应用场景与开发实践
1. 实时金融分析系统
某量化交易团队构建了这样的系统:
- 通过SearpApi抓取实时财经新闻
- 使用DeepSeek进行情感分析与事件抽取
- 结合历史数据生成交易信号
关键代码片段:
# 金融事件检测实现def detect_financial_events(text):patterns = {"merger": r"(?i)\b(acquire|merge|buyout)\b","earnings": r"(?i)\b(profit|revenue|loss)\b\s*\d+%?"}events = {}for name, regex in patterns.items():if re.search(regex, text):events[name] = {"confidence": 0.9}return events
2. 智能客服升级方案
传统FAQ系统面临两大挑战:
- 知识库更新滞后
- 复杂问题处理能力有限
通过SearpApi增强后,系统可实现:
- 实时检索最新产品文档
- 结合模型生成个性化回答
- 自动学习未覆盖的查询模式
某电信运营商的测试显示,该方案使客户满意度从78%提升至92%,单次会话时长缩短35%。
3. 舆情监控系统构建
完整实现包含三个模块:
graph TDA[数据采集] --> B[情感分析]B --> C[趋势预测]C --> D[可视化报告]A -->|SearpApi| E[实时新闻流]A -->|Scrapy| F[社交媒体数据]
关键技术指标:
- 情感分析准确率:91.3%(F1-score)
- 热点发现延迟:<8分钟
- 事件关联准确率:84.7%
四、开发部署最佳实践
1. 架构设计原则
建议采用分层架构:
┌─────────────┐ ┌─────────────┐ ┌─────────────┐│ API网关 │ → │ 搜索服务层 │ → │ 模型推理层 │└─────────────┘ └─────────────┘ └─────────────┘↑ ↑ ↑│ │ │▼ ▼ ▼┌──────────────────────────────────────────────┐│ 监控与告警系统 │└──────────────────────────────────────────────┘
2. 错误处理机制
需实现五级容错:
- 请求重试(指数退避)
- 备用搜索引擎切换
- 降级策略(返回缓存结果)
- 熔断机制(连续失败时暂停)
- 告警通知(邮件+短信)
3. 成本优化策略
根据生产环境数据,建议:
- 峰值时段使用预留实例(成本降低60%)
- 非关键查询启用结果抽样(减少30%API调用)
- 建立搜索质量评估体系(避免无效调用)
五、未来演进方向
当前技术融合已展现巨大潜力,未来可探索:
某研究机构的预测显示,到2026年,具备实时搜索能力的AI应用将占据企业市场65%的份额。开发者现在布局相关技术,将获得显著的先发优势。
结语:SearpApi与DeepSeek的融合不仅解决了实时性问题,更开创了AI应用的新范式。通过合理的架构设计与优化策略,开发者可以构建出具备真正智能的动态系统。建议从业者从典型场景切入,逐步扩展技术能力边界,在这场AI技术变革中占据有利位置。

发表评论
登录后可评论,请前往 登录 或 注册